Plácido Domingo is widely regarded as one of the greatest tenors of the 20th and 21st centuries, a versatile artist whose career has spanned over five decades. Born in Madrid in 1941, Domingo initially studied conducting before focusing on vocal performance, quickly rising to international prominence. His voice, with its rich tonal quality and remarkable power, has made him a quintessential figure in opera, excelling in roles across both the Italian and French repertoires, as well as in works by composers such as Wagner, Strauss, and Verdi. Domingo’s career is also notable for his wide-ranging artistic ventures, including his work as a conductor and his influence as an arts advocate. 

In this compilation, I have sought to showcase Domingo's astonishing versatility across the operatic spectrum. This collection includes some of his best-known roles, such as Otello, Radamès, and Cavaradossi, alongside rarities that further highlight his expansive vocal abilities. 

The compilation includes arias from Hippolyte et Aricie, Manon, Werther, Carmen, Anna Bolena, Lucia di Lammermoor, I Vespri Siciliani, Un Ballo in maschera, Aida, Otello, Manon Lescaut, Tosca, and Turandot.
